Output efcec29e6b4acad8962034de678666a32d08b0539864686870e2e98e3e9b6790:0

value
284085
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4f061ca12d6e2959a565884fdcb77d5812279d9 OP_EQUAL
address
MTK5T8bEoBHAdFNr8dXBCs6Wgn5hE37eZZ
transaction
efcec29e6b4acad8962034de678666a32d08b0539864686870e2e98e3e9b6790
spent
true